The North Bohemian region faces a number of economic and social problems. It has long been burdened by surface coal mining and, following the displacement of the German population, seems to be searching for its identity. This project is based on the idea of exploiting the hidden economic and natural resources that are found in the area. The potential of linking mostly stagnant small towns into one strong, dynamically developing metropolis that will compete with Prague in many sectors. By building new dense neighborhoods, both for living and business, and attracting new types of economy, this whole region can become a driving force for the entire Czech Republic.
